SMSU Theater season opens with two shows

SMSU Theater’s 55th season opens with not one, but two shows: “The Taming” by Lauren Gunderson, and “The Taming of the Shrew” by William Shakespeare. The two shows will alternate performances. “The Taming” runs Oct. 20, 28, and 29 at 7:30 p.m., and Oct. 22 at 2 p.m. The Taming of the Shrew runs Oct. 21 and 22 at 7:30 p.m. and Oct. 29 and 30 at 2 p.m. All performances are in the SMSU Fine Arts Theatre, with free parking available in lot B-1. SMSU Briefs for Sept. 15

SMSU hosts ‘Stand With Ukraine’ art exhibition SMSU is hosting an art exhibition entitled “Stand With Ukraine.” The exhibition is on display in the William Whipple Gallery at SMSU through Sept. 26. The exhibition includes posters created by designers from around the world. The posters reflect the artists’ views on the war in Ukraine. The collection was curated by Olga Severina, a graphic designer and exhibition curator in Los Angeles. SMSU Homecoming Weekend set for Sept. 30-Oct. 1

The 2022 Southwest Minnesota State University Homecoming weekend is set for Friday, Sept. 30 and Saturday, Oct. 1. A variety of events will be held on campus during the week leading up to Homecoming. On Wednesday, Sept. 28, SMSU will hold the 2nd annual Mustangs Give: Day of Service sending students, faculty, and staff around the community to engage in a number of service projects. Visit Marshall is sponsoring the Prairie Jam Concert by Tyler Farr on Thursday, Sept. 29, at the Schwan’s Regional Event Center. Doors open at 5 p.m. Tickets available at visitmarshallmn.com. SMSU to host Family Weekend Sept. 9-11

Southwest Minnesota State University is hosting its annual Family Weekend starting Friday, Sept. 9, and running through Sunday, Sept. 11. Parents, siblings, grandparents, and other family members of SMSU students are invited to participate. Family Weekend is a tradition at Southwest Minnesota State University designed to bring family and friends to Marshall to enjoy time with their students, experience campus, and explore the community with them.
